The Challenges of Bulk Material Handling

Bulk material handling presents unique challenges that can lead to inefficiencies if not properly addressed:

  • Dust Control: Dust leakage not only creates a safety hazard but also leads to material loss and contamination.
  • Wear and Tear: High-volume and high-friction materials can damage components, leading to frequent repairs and replacements.
  • Equipment Misalignment: Vibrations and shifting equipment can lead to misaligned connections, causing leaks and downtime.
  • Difficult Maintenance: Complex or outdated fittings often require extended maintenance windows, increasing operational downtime.

To meet these challenges, advanced fittings must go beyond basic functionality, offering durability, flexibility, and easy integration.

Revolutionizing Bulk Material Handling with BFM® Fittings

One of the most revolutionary products in bulk material handling is the BFM® fitting system, available through Siftex. Unlike traditional hose clamp systems, BFM® fittings use a patented snap-fit design that eliminates the need for clamps, creating a 100% dust-tight seal.

Benefits of BFM® Fittings for Bulk Material Handling:

  • Leak-Proof Connections: Prevent dust and material leakage, enhancing workplace safety and hygiene.
  • Easy Installation and Maintenance: Snap-fit connections allow for tool-free installation, reducing downtime during changeovers or maintenance.
  • Flexibility for Misaligned Equipment: These fittings accommodate slight misalignments and vibrations, maintaining a secure connection even in dynamic environments.
  • Durability: Available in a variety of materials to handle abrasive products, high temperatures, and even explosive atmospheres.
